R1
Low Density Residential District
The Residential District R-1 is established as a district in which the principal use of land is for single-family dwellings. Therefore, in the R-1 district, the specific intent of this chapter is to encourage the construction of, and the continued use of the land for, single-family dwellings; to prohibit commercial and industrial use of the land and to prohibit any other use which would substantially interfere with development or continuation of single-family dwellings in the district; and to discourage any use that would generate traffic on minor streets, other than normal traffic to serve residences on those streets. This district is reserved for residential subdivisions of an urban character and permitted uses as listed in this division.; This district is generally intended to apply to land within the current R-1 district on the date of adoption of this chapter and land designated in the comprehensive plan as being planned for medium/high density residential. Land in this district is intended to be served with public or community water and wastewater facilities
